Output f0be21eca577d630a4f9d04f6e7c4e65b98c543698f01e05d94db7a88d92c657:1

value
449122
script pubkey
OP_0 OP_PUSHBYTES_20 50ba89731087fa676308dec9c378673775515d12
address
bc1q2zagjucsslaxwccgmmyux7r8xa64zhgjgvpcer
transaction
f0be21eca577d630a4f9d04f6e7c4e65b98c543698f01e05d94db7a88d92c657
confirmations
19821
spent
true